Transportation Tips for Traveling to Kardamili in 2026
Once your flight is secured, the final logistical step of traveling to Kardamili in 2026 is managing your local transport. To truly experience the rugged beauty of the Mani, having a plan for ground travel is essential.
The Scenic Drive from Kalamata: If you are flying into Kalamata Airport, the drive to Kardamili takes approximately 60 minutes. The route is famous for its winding mountain passes and sudden, breathtaking reveals of the Messenian Gulf. For 2026, we recommend booking your rental car at least three months in advance to ensure availability of automatic transmissions.
Regional Bus Services (KTEL): For a more local experience when traveling to Kardamili in 2026, the KTEL Messinias bus network offers regular service from Athens and Kalamata. It is an affordable and charming way to see the shifting landscapes of the Peloponnese, though a private car is still recommended for exploring the deeper Mani villages.
Sustainable Exploration: Within Kardamili itself, everything is wonderfully walkable. However, many of our 2026 guests are opting for e-bike rentals to navigate the olive-grove trails that connect the coastal road to the historic stone towers in Old Town.
